How to Get Cheap Business Class Tickets

Many travelers believe business class is always expensive—but that’s not entirely true. If you know how to get cheap business class tickets, you can enjoy luxury travel at surprisingly affordable prices.

Here are some proven tips:

  1. Book in Advance or Last Minute
    Early bookings often come with discounted fares, but sometimes last-minute deals also offer huge savings.
  2. Be Flexible with Dates
    Flying mid-week or during off-peak seasons can significantly reduce ticket prices.
  3. Use Airline Deals & Promotions
    Airlines frequently offer promotional fares on business class seats. Keeping an eye on deals can help you save big.
  4. Upgrade Smartly
    Instead of booking business class directly, consider upgrading from economy using points or bidding systems.

Cheapest Business Class Tickets from India

Finding the cheapest business class tickets from India requires a mix of strategy and the right travel partner. Routes from major cities like Delhi, Mumbai, and Bangalore often have competitive pricing due to high demand.

Some key strategies include:

  • Choosing alternate airports for departure
  • Booking connecting flights instead of direct ones
  • Using loyalty programs and credit card rewards
  • Monitoring fare comparison platforms
